Introduction

The Lead Scheduling Specialist oversees the scheduling workflow and performs duties as a strong scheduling resource while maintaining a high level of customer service and quality patient care. The responsibilities of the Lead Scheduling Specialist include assisting schedulers with questions, scheduling issues, and other related job duties. This role also allows for great interpersonal interaction with both team members and patients daily.

Job Responsibilities

Assists Scheduling Manager and Supervisor with telephone calls in scheduling phone queue and help ensure that incoming calls are answered in a courteous and timely manner Manages the document management worklist and inbound fax; attaches inbound fax documents to the appropriate accounts. Ensures scheduling questionnaires are completed accurately and sent to the inbound fax to be attached to the account Responsible for coordinating the training of new scheduling employees and training current scheduling employees on any updated workflows and job duties. Also responsible for having the scheduling training manual reviewed and signed by each employee Knowledgeable in all imaging studies to answer basic questions for the patient or referring physicians' offices and is familiar with exam preparation guidelines Schedules and reschedules patient exams in the appropriate time slot and correct facility in a prompt, pleasant and helpful manner Verifies and updates all patient information in the EMR system including but not limited to patient demographics and insurance information Navigates and follows all steps of the scheduling process including assigning the correct exam tasks, referring physician information, selecting the correct exam, and correctly spelling medical terms and diagnosis Identifies the correct CPT codes and fees for self-pay exams Completes customer service-related tasks to provide patients with a high-quality experience Performs additional related tasks as required
